Product Description:

The TBM-12941-B is a frameless torque motor kit produced by Kollmorgen within the TBM Frameless Motors series. When built into a customer-supplied housing and bearing stack, it supplies direct-drive rotary motion without the mass or compliance of a gearbox, which is useful for gimbals, collaborative robot joints, and other space-constrained axes that demand high torque density. This format lets the machine structure provide the surrounding support components, which can improve stiffness and reduce backlash in precision rotary applications.

At its thermal limit, the stator delivers a continuous stall torque of 7.66 N-m while drawing 14.9 Arms, and this pairing indicates the steady-state load the motor can hold without overheating. The rated operating point is 580 RPM and 830 W, providing a balance between speed and mechanical output for mid-speed positioning tasks. A back electromotive force constant of 32.3 Vrms/kRPM determines voltage feedback to the drive, and the torque constant of 0.535 N-m/Arms shows how much torque is produced per ampere. Twelve electromagnetic poles lower cogging and improve low-speed smoothness. Static friction is 0.346 N-m, so only a modest breakaway current is required. The 0.68 mH phase inductance shapes current-loop bandwidth, while 0.215 ohm of DC resistance sets copper loss at stall.

During acceleration, the control system must accommodate a peak stall torque of 24.4 N-m and up to 46.5 Arms, so the drive must handle short surge demands without current foldback. The windings are intended for a 48 VDC bus, allowing operation from common low-voltage supplies. A rotor inertia of 0.000721 kg-m² supports rapid reversal with limited energy storage, and the assembly weight of 3.17 kg helps keep moving mass low in lightweight mechanical structures. The moderate inductance, low resistance, and 12-pole configuration also support fast electrical response, which helps high-bandwidth servo loops use the available continuous and peak torque range effectively.

Back Emf Constant
32.3 Vrms/kRPM
Continuous Stall Current
14.9 Arms
Continuous Stall Torque
7.66 N-m
Dc Resistance
0.215 ohm
Inductance
0.68 mH
Motor Weight
3.17 kg
Nominal Voltage
48 VDC
Number Of Poles
12
Peak Stall Current
46.5 Arms
Peak Stall Torque
24.4 N-m
Rated Power
830 W
Rated Speed
580 RPM
Rotor Inertia
0.000721 kg-m2
Static Friction
0.346 N-m
Torque Constant
0.535 N-m/Arms
